Eisenhower’s road ends in crushing double-overtime defeat to Northville
All good things must come to an end. Unfortunately for Utica Eisenhower’s boys hockey team, that end came abruptly late Friday evening in the Division 1 state semifinals at USA Arena in Plymouth. The fourth-ranked Eagles fought tooth-and-nail for over two hours before succumbing to fifth-ranked Northville 3-2 in double overtime – having their dreams of playing in a state finals dashed away in a flash.
